Jacobee Bryant (born September 17, 2001) is an American professional football cornerback for the Atlanta Falcons of the National Football League (NFL). He played college football at Kansas.
Early life
[edit]Bryant attended Hillcrest High School in Evergreen, Conecuh County, Alabama. As a senior, he had 38 tackles and eight interceptions with five being returned for a touchdown. He committed to the University of Kansas.[1][2]
College career
[edit]As a true freshman at Kansas in 2021, Bryant played in 11 games with seven starts and had 22 tackles and two interceptions, with one returned for a touchdowns. As a sophomore in 2022, he started 11 of 12 games, recording 38 tackles, three interceptions and one touchdown.[3][4] As a junior in 2023, he started 12 of 13 games and finished with 32 tackles, four interceptions and one sack.[5] Bryant returned to Kansas for his senior season in 2024.[6]

After going unselected in the 2025 NFL draft, Bryant signed with the Atlanta Falcons as an undrafted free agent on April 28, 2025.[9]
